Les meilleures pratiques pour choisir une typographie adaptée à votre site internet

La typographie est un élément fondamental du design web, jouant un rôle crucial dans l'expérience utilisateur et l'identité visuelle de votre site. Un choix judicieux de polices peut considérablement améliorer la lisibilité, l'accessibilité et l'impact de votre contenu en ligne. Dans un paysage numérique en constante évolution, maîtriser l'art de la sélection typographique est devenu une compétence essentielle pour tout concepteur web ou propriétaire de site. Explorons ensemble les principes clés et les meilleures pratiques pour choisir une typographie qui non seulement séduira visuellement vos visiteurs, mais optimisera également les performances et l'accessibilité de votre site internet.

Principes fondamentaux de la typographie web

La typographie web repose sur des principes qui vont bien au-delà de la simple esthétique. Elle influence directement la façon dont les utilisateurs perçoivent et interagissent avec votre contenu. Une typographie bien pensée peut guider le regard, hiérarchiser l'information et renforcer l'identité de votre marque. Elle doit être à la fois fonctionnelle et expressive, s'adaptant aux contraintes techniques du web tout en transmettant l'essence de votre message.

L'un des aspects fondamentaux à considérer est la lisibilité. Une police lisible permet aux utilisateurs de consommer votre contenu sans effort, réduisant la fatigue oculaire et améliorant l'engagement. Cela implique de prêter attention non seulement au choix de la police elle-même, mais aussi à sa taille, son espacement et son contraste avec le fond.

Un autre principe crucial est la cohérence. Votre choix typographique doit être uniforme à travers votre site, créant une expérience visuelle harmonieuse qui renforce votre identité de marque. Cela ne signifie pas pour autant utiliser une seule police partout, mais plutôt créer une hiérarchie visuelle cohérente qui guide l'utilisateur à travers votre contenu.

Analyse des familles de polices pour le design web

Le choix d'une famille de polices appropriée est une décision cruciale qui influencera l'ensemble de votre design web. Chaque famille de polices possède ses propres caractéristiques et connotations, qui peuvent renforcer ou diluer le message de votre marque. Une analyse approfondie des différentes options disponibles est essentielle pour faire un choix éclairé.

Serif vs sans-serif : impact sur la lisibilité en ligne

Le débat entre les polices serif et sans-serif est un classique du design web. Les polices serif, caractérisées par leurs petites extensions aux extrémités des lettres, sont souvent associées à la tradition et à l'élégance. Elles peuvent apporter une touche de sophistication à votre design. En revanche, les polices sans-serif, avec leurs lignes épurées, sont généralement perçues comme plus modernes et minimalistes.

En termes de lisibilité en ligne, les polices sans-serif ont longtemps été considérées comme supérieures, en particulier pour le texte de corps. Leur simplicité les rend plus faciles à lire sur des écrans de résolution variable. Cependant, avec l'amélioration des technologies d'affichage, cette distinction s'estompe, et le choix dépend davantage du contexte et du ton que vous souhaitez donner à votre site.

La lisibilité n'est pas seulement une question de forme, mais aussi de contraste, de taille et d'espacement. Une police serif bien conçue peut être tout aussi lisible qu'une sans-serif si elle est utilisée correctement.

Polices système vs webfonts : considérations de performance

Le choix entre les polices système et les webfonts est une décision qui impacte directement les performances de votre site. Les polices système, préinstallées sur la plupart des appareils, offrent une excellente performance car elles ne nécessitent aucun téléchargement supplémentaire. Elles garantissent également une cohérence d'affichage sur différents dispositifs.

Les webfonts, en revanche, offrent une plus grande variété stylistique et la possibilité de personnaliser davantage l'identité visuelle de votre site. Cependant, elles peuvent affecter le temps de chargement de votre page si elles ne sont pas optimisées correctement. L'utilisation de services comme Google Fonts ou Adobe Fonts peut aider à atténuer ces problèmes de performance grâce à leur infrastructure de distribution optimisée.

Évaluation des polices variables pour une expérience responsive

Les polices variables représentent une avancée significative dans la typographie web. Elles offrent une flexibilité sans précédent en permettant de modifier dynamiquement des attributs tels que le poids, la largeur ou l'inclinaison au sein d'un seul fichier de police. Cette technologie est particulièrement adaptée au design responsive, car elle permet d'ajuster finement la typographie en fonction de la taille de l'écran ou des préférences de l'utilisateur.

L'utilisation de polices variables peut également améliorer les performances de votre site en réduisant le nombre de fichiers de police à charger. Au lieu de télécharger plusieurs variantes d'une même police, un seul fichier peut couvrir toute une gamme de styles. Cela se traduit par des temps de chargement plus rapides et une expérience utilisateur plus fluide sur tous les appareils.

Intégration de google fonts et adobe fonts dans votre workflow

Google Fonts et Adobe Fonts sont deux services de webfonts populaires qui offrent une vaste bibliothèque de polices optimisées pour le web. L'intégration de ces services dans votre workflow de design peut grandement simplifier le processus de sélection et d'implémentation typographique.

Google Fonts, en particulier, est apprécié pour sa facilité d'utilisation et sa gratuité. Il propose une large sélection de polices open-source que vous pouvez facilement intégrer à votre site via un simple lien ou en téléchargeant les fichiers. Adobe Fonts, anciennement Typekit, offre une sélection plus curatée de polices premium, souvent avec des fonctionnalités typographiques avancées.

Lors de l'intégration de ces services, il est important de considérer la performance. Limitez le nombre de variantes et de poids que vous chargez, et utilisez des techniques comme le preloading pour optimiser le chargement des polices critiques.

Optimisation technique des choix typographiques

Une fois que vous avez sélectionné vos polices, l'optimisation technique devient cruciale pour garantir une expérience utilisateur fluide et des performances optimales. Cette étape implique une attention particulière à la façon dont les polices sont chargées et rendues dans le navigateur.

Mesures de performance : FOUT, FOIT et stratégies de chargement

Deux phénomènes courants lors du chargement des polices web sont le FOUT (Flash of Unstyled Text) et le FOIT (Flash of Invisible Text). Le FOUT se produit lorsque le texte s'affiche d'abord dans une police de repli avant de basculer vers la police web chargée. Le FOIT, quant à lui, rend le texte invisible jusqu'à ce que la police soit entièrement chargée.

Pour atténuer ces effets, plusieurs stratégies peuvent être mises en place :

  • Préchargement des polices critiques
  • Utilisation de polices système comme repli
  • Mise en œuvre du chargement progressif des polices
  • Optimisation de la taille des fichiers de police

Implémentation du font-display pour le rendu progressif

La propriété CSS font-display offre un contrôle précis sur le comportement de rendu des polices web. Elle permet de spécifier comment une police doit être affichée pendant son chargement, offrant un équilibre entre performance et esthétique.

Les valeurs les plus couramment utilisées sont :

  • swap : affiche immédiatement le texte avec une police de repli, puis bascule vers la police web une fois chargée
  • fallback : un court délai d'invisibilité suivi d'un basculement vers la police de repli si nécessaire
  • optional : donne au navigateur la liberté de décider s'il faut utiliser la police web ou non

Le choix de la valeur font-display dépendra de vos priorités en termes de performance et d'expérience visuelle.

Techniques de subsetting pour réduire la taille des fichiers

Le subsetting est une technique puissante pour réduire la taille des fichiers de police en ne incluant que les caractères nécessaires. Cela peut considérablement améliorer les temps de chargement, en particulier pour les sites multilingues ou utilisant des polices avec de larges jeux de caractères.

Les approches de subsetting incluent :

  1. Subsetting linguistique : inclure uniquement les caractères nécessaires pour les langues supportées
  2. Subsetting par plage Unicode : sélectionner des plages spécifiques de caractères
  3. Subsetting dynamique : charger les caractères à la demande

Des outils comme glyphhanger ou les services de Google Fonts peuvent automatiser le processus de subsetting, simplifiant considérablement cette optimisation technique.

Configuration du cache navigateur pour les ressources typographiques

Une configuration efficace du cache du navigateur peut grandement améliorer les performances de chargement des polices web. En mettant en cache correctement les fichiers de police, vous pouvez réduire les requêtes réseau et accélérer le chargement des pages pour les visiteurs récurrents.

Voici quelques bonnes pratiques pour la configuration du cache :

  • Utiliser des en-têtes de cache appropriés pour les fichiers de police
  • Implémenter une stratégie de versioning pour les mises à jour de police
  • Considérer l'utilisation d'un CDN pour la distribution des polices
Un cache bien configuré peut transformer l'expérience de chargement de votre site, passant d'une attente frustrante à une instantanéité satisfaisante pour vos utilisateurs fidèles.

Accessibilité et lisibilité dans la sélection des polices

L'accessibilité est un aspect fondamental du design web moderne, et la typographie joue un rôle crucial dans ce domaine. Une police bien choisie et correctement implémentée peut grandement améliorer l'accessibilité de votre site pour tous les utilisateurs, y compris ceux ayant des déficiences visuelles ou des troubles de la lecture.

Contraste et taille de police pour les normes WCAG 2.1

Les Directives pour l'accessibilité des contenus Web (WCAG) 2.1 fournissent des recommandations spécifiques concernant le contraste et la taille des polices. Pour être conforme aux normes AA, le ratio de contraste entre le texte et l'arrière-plan doit être d'au moins 4,5:1 pour le texte normal et 3:1 pour le texte large (18 points ou 14 points en gras).

En ce qui concerne la taille de police, il est généralement recommandé d'utiliser une taille de base d'au moins 16 pixels pour le texte de corps. Cela assure une lisibilité confortable sur la plupart des appareils et pour la majorité des utilisateurs. N'oubliez pas que la taille de police peut être ajustée par l'utilisateur, donc votre design doit rester flexible et adaptatif.

Adaptation des interlignages et des espacements pour la dyslexie

Pour les personnes atteintes de dyslexie ou d'autres troubles de la lecture, l'espacement du texte peut faire une grande différence dans la lisibilité. Un interlignage généreux (entre 150% et 200% de la taille de la police) et un espacement accru entre les lettres peuvent aider à réduire la confusion entre les lignes et les caractères.

Certaines polices ont été spécifiquement conçues pour être plus lisibles pour les personnes dyslexiques, comme OpenDyslexic ou Dyslexie. Bien que leur efficacité soit débattue, offrir la possibilité de basculer vers ces polices peut être une fonctionnalité d'accessibilité appréciée.

Considérations de lisibilité sur écrans haute résolution

Avec la prolifération des écrans haute résolution, la lisibilité des polices a pris une nouvelle dimension. Les polices qui apparaissaient nettes sur les anciens écrans peuvent sembler trop fines ou floues sur les dispositifs modernes. Il est important de tester vos choix typographiques sur une variété d'écrans, y compris les dispositifs à haute densité de pixels comme les écrans Retina.

Pour garantir une bonne lisibilité sur tous les types d'écrans, considérez les points suivants :

  • Choisissez des polices optimisées pour l'affichage numérique
  • Testez différentes épaisseurs de police pour trouver le meilleur équilibre
  • Utilisez des unités relatives comme em ou rem pour une mise à l'échelle fluide

Combinaisons typographiques efficaces pour l'UI/UX

La création de combinaisons typographiques harmonieuses est un art qui peut considérablement améliorer l'interface utilisateur (UI) et l'expérience utilisateur (UX) de votre site web. Une paire de polices bien choisie peut établir une hiérarchie visuelle claire, guider l'attention de l'utilisateur et renforcer l'identité de votre marque.

Lors de la sélection de combinaisons typographiques, gardez à l'esprit les principes suivants :

  1. Contraste : Choisissez des polices qui se complètent sans se concurrencer. Par exemple, une police serif pour les titres peut bien fonctionner avec une
sans-serif pour le corps du texte. Cela crée une distinction visuelle claire tout en maintenant la lisibilité.
  • Cohérence : Assurez-vous que vos choix typographiques reflètent l'identité de votre marque et restent cohérents à travers tout le site.
  • Hiérarchie : Utilisez différentes tailles, poids et styles pour établir une hiérarchie claire de l'information.
  • Lisibilité : Privilégiez toujours la lisibilité, en particulier pour le texte de corps.
  • Voici quelques combinaisons typographiques efficaces couramment utilisées en design web :

    • Playfair Display (serif) pour les titres + Open Sans (sans-serif) pour le corps
    • Montserrat (sans-serif) pour les titres + Merriweather (serif) pour le corps
    • Roboto Slab (serif) pour les titres + Roboto (sans-serif) pour le corps

    N'oubliez pas que ces combinaisons ne sont que des points de départ. L'essentiel est de tester et d'ajuster en fonction de votre contenu spécifique et des besoins de votre audience.

    Tendances typographiques 2023 et leur application web

    Les tendances typographiques évoluent constamment, reflétant les changements technologiques et les préférences esthétiques du moment. Voici quelques tendances marquantes pour 2023 et comment les appliquer efficacement dans votre design web :

    1. minimalisme et clarté

    La tendance au minimalisme se poursuit, avec une préférence pour des polices claires et épurées. Les sans-serif géométriques comme Inter ou Roboto restent populaires pour leur lisibilité et leur aspect moderne. Application web : Utilisez ces polices pour créer des interfaces propres et faciles à naviguer, en accordant une attention particulière à l'espacement et à la hiérarchie pour compenser la simplicité du design.

    2. retour du serif

    Après des années de domination des sans-serif, on observe un retour en force des polices serif, notamment pour les titres et les accents. Des polices comme Ogg ou Freight Text apportent une touche d'élégance et de personnalité. Application web : Combinez une police serif distinctive pour les titres avec une sans-serif neutre pour le corps de texte, créant ainsi un contraste intéressant tout en maintenant la lisibilité.

    3. typographie expressive et variable

    Les polices variables gagnent en popularité, offrant une flexibilité sans précédent dans le design web. Elles permettent d'ajuster finement le poids, la largeur et d'autres attributs au sein d'une même famille de polices. Application web : Utilisez des polices variables pour créer des designs réactifs qui s'adaptent à différentes tailles d'écran sans compromettre la mise en page ou la lisibilité.

    4. mélange de styles

    La combinaison audacieuse de différents styles typographiques devient de plus en plus courante. On voit des designs qui mélangent serif, sans-serif, et même des polices manuscrites ou décoratives. Application web : Expérimentez avec des combinaisons inattendues, mais assurez-vous de maintenir une hiérarchie claire et une cohérence globale dans votre design.

    5. typographie immersive

    Avec l'amélioration des technologies web, la typographie devient plus interactive et immersive. Les animations de texte, les effets de survol élaborés et l'intégration de la typographie dans les éléments visuels gagnent en popularité. Application web : Utilisez des animations CSS subtiles ou des effets JavaScript pour rendre votre typographie plus engageante, mais veillez à ne pas compromettre la lisibilité ou l'accessibilité.

    La typographie n'est plus statique. Elle devient un élément dynamique et interactif de l'expérience utilisateur, invitant à l'exploration et à l'engagement.

    En appliquant ces tendances, gardez toujours à l'esprit les principes fondamentaux de la typographie web : lisibilité, accessibilité et cohérence avec votre marque. Les tendances sont des outils pour enrichir votre design, non des règles absolues. L'objectif ultime reste de créer une expérience utilisateur fluide et agréable qui soutient efficacement vos objectifs de communication.

    En conclusion, le choix d'une typographie adaptée à votre site internet est un processus complexe qui nécessite une réflexion approfondie sur l'identité de votre marque, les besoins de votre audience et les contraintes techniques du web. En suivant les meilleures pratiques décrites dans cet article, de l'analyse des familles de polices à l'optimisation technique, en passant par les considérations d'accessibilité et les tendances actuelles, vous serez en mesure de créer une expérience typographique qui non seulement attire l'œil, mais améliore également l'engagement et la satisfaction de vos utilisateurs.

    Plan du site